A 52-card deck contains 13 cards from each of the four suits: clubs, diamonds, hearts, and spades You deal 4 cards without replacement from a well shuffled deck, so that you are equally likely to deal any 4 cards. What is the probability that all 4 cards are clubs? eBook 1 because of the cards are clubs. 13 12 11 10 0.0026 52 51 50 49 13 12 11 10 x x x 0.0023 52 52 52 52
